I got this from Hoopshype via Ira W. of the Sun-Sentinel... http://hoopshype.com/storyline/hassan-whiteside-free-agency/
Q: I'm starting to see more and more that Hassan Whiteside isn't looking as elite as we all thought. Whenever the opposing team has a legit center, especially in these recent games, Whiteside is getting outrebounded and alley-ooped on, etc. I think Whiteside is good, don't get me wrong. But I don't think he may be worth as much as everyone expects when free agency hits -- Earl, Jersey City.

A: And I do not believe the Heat will go to the max with Whiteside for that very reason. I believe there is an envelope tucked away somewhere with a number on it. If Whiteside can get more and chooses to take that more elsewhere, then the Heat move on. But I also wouldn't overstate these recent games. Playing through pain is a lesson all players have to deal with, and one Hassan is working through right now.
